Output e4a39731561f0779b31b75d793a247ac42db7dc5194b4cfa91372a5a319a2743:112

value
11182852
script pubkey
OP_0 OP_PUSHBYTES_20 7cf0e026f584a32b705b80dbc80f24d352afa2d0
address
bc1q0ncwqfh4sj3jkuzmsrdusrey6df2lgkskds07g
transaction
e4a39731561f0779b31b75d793a247ac42db7dc5194b4cfa91372a5a319a2743
spent
true